Project in Intelligent Manufacturing and Service Design

2018/2019

Prerequisite/Recommended prerequisite for participation in the module

This module is based on knowledge gained in the project module Products, Processes and Automation.

Content, progress and pedagogy of the module

To introduce the student to advanced technologies for manufacturing and service that go beyond the classic technologies, and give the student the ability to get familiar with new developments.

Learning objectives

Knowledge

  • Must have knowledge about key technologies for intelligent manufacturing and service design
  • Must have knowledge about sustainable and modularized manufacturing
  • Must have knowledge about innovative and sustainable service design.

Skills

  • Must be able to discuss the advantages and disadvantages of intelligent manufacturing and service design in relation to specific services and applications
  • Must be able to identify intelligent solutions and state-of-art technologies for intelligent manufacturing and service design
  • Must be able to familiarize him/herself with new manufacturing and service technologies
  • Must be able to explain the scientific method and approach used in the project as well as its advantages and disadvantages - also compared to alternative methods / approaches.

Competences

  • Must have competencies in applying project- and team-based learning to complete a team project, including preparation of problem definition, coherent analysis and writing of a technical report with clear formulation of results and conclusions, and with proper use of source references
  • Must have competencies in assessing the usefulness of intelligent manufacturing and service design technologies in relation to different services and applications
  • Must have the competencies in deploying the knowledge, skills and competencies acquired in the course “Intelligent Manufacturing (and Service Design)” developing this project.
  • Must have gained an understanding of the methodological and science-related approach to the management of the project's problem as well as its advantages and disadvantages.

Type of instruction

The module is carried out as group-based problem-oriented project work. The group work is carried out as an independent work process in which the students themselves organize and coordinate their workload in collaboration with a supervisor. The project is carried out in groups with normally no more than 6 members.

Extent and expected workload

Since it is a 15 ECTS course module the expected workload is 450 hours for the student.
